What are the Security issues I need to be aware of before using WPL wireless network?
Security of personal information in an online and wireless environment cannot be guaranteed. It is, therefore, not advisable to use sites which require use of your passwords or sensitive data, such as online banking. WPL assumes no responsibility for any damage, direct or indirect, arising from a patron’s use of particular internet sites and the use of wireless connectivity. How do I connect to WPL Wireless Network? Procedures will vary according to the device you are using, but generally: You will need to bring your wireless capable laptop or PDA to the library. Apply for a wireless internet access ticket from the Enquiries counter. Your ticket will allow you 1 hr wireless access per day during normal library opening hours. Turn on your laptop or PDA. Your laptop should then locate the WPL wireless network. Click the Wireless Network symbol on the task bar Connect to Bowral (Mittagong or Moss Vale) Library network. Start your web browser.
